The representatives from the Ministry of Interior of Cambodia visited and exchanged experiences on appropriate waste management at Thonburi Bamrungmuang Hospital.

On Thursday, February 15, 2024, a distinguished delegation from the Royal Government of Cambodia visits Thonburi Bamrungmuang Hospital to exchange insights and experiences on effective waste management methods. This visit is part of the Capacity Building and Knowledge Exchange Study Tour under the project "Cities for All: Inclusive, Smart, and Sustainable Urban Development in Cambodia."

Thonburi Bamrungmuang Hospital has been acknowledged as a leading private healthcare organization exemplifying commendable waste management practices within the Pom Prap Sattru Phai district, Bangkok. We are honored to showcase our approach and contribute to the collective pursuit of sustainable urban development.

Dr. Thitipong Nandhabiwat, Chief Executive Officer, alongside the management team of Thonburi Bamrungmuang Hospital, led our esteemed guests through an in-depth exploration of our systematic waste management process. This included a detailed overview of our waste categorization procedures, highlighting the importance of proper segregation.

Our hospital boasts dedicated areas meticulously designed for the separation of various types of waste. Particularly noteworthy is our state-of-the-art recycling waste separation room. This innovative technology significantly reduces resource consumption by transforming waste into valuable organic materials.

Furthermore, our waste management system includes a specialized facility dedicated to converting organic waste into nutrient-rich fertilizer. Through the meticulous composting of food scraps, we produce organic matter utilized in our hospital's vegetable plot, situated on the 8th floor. By adopting such practices, we actively commit to environmental sustainability and the creation of a greener, more eco-conscious ecosystem within our premises.
